Bony fish belong to the Class Sarcopterygii (if lobe-finned) and the Class Actinopterygii (if ray-finned). Coelacanths and lungfish are lobefinned and about all other bony fish are ray-finned. The two classes used to be combined as Class Osteichthyes. There are many superorders and orders in the bony fish classes.

Fish are classified into three main groups: Agnatha (jawless fish such as lampreys), Chondrichthyes (cartilaginous fish such as sharks and rays), and Osteichthyes (bony fish such as salmon and tuna). Osteichthyes are further divided into two subclasses: Actinopterygii (ray-finned fish) and Sarcopterygii (lobe-finned fish).

No, dolphins are not classified as osteichthyes. Osteichthyes, or bony fish, are a group of fish characterized by a bony skeleton. Dolphins are mammals belonging to the order Cetacea, which includes whales and porpoises, and they possess characteristics typical of mammals, such as breathing air and being warm-blooded.
